waf

    1

    1答えて

    のpkg-config設定の検索パスで見つかりませんでした(V 0.17.0)私のマシンで(Ubuntu 10.0.4 LTS)。私は、関連するエクスポート [email protected]:~/path/to/valide-0.7.1$ find ../vala/ -name 'libvala*.pc' -type f ../vala/vala-0.17.0/libvala-0.18.pc

    1

    2答えて

    私はDebian squeeze、python 2.6.6でwafを使ってsimplest Boost.Asio tutorial example "timer1"(これはtimer.cppにあります)をビルドしようとしています。 DS @ ルート:の/ var /タイマー#LSの timer.cpp のWScriptここでのWScriptは、WAFの設定です: #! /usr/bin/env p

    2

    1答えて

    私のプロジェクトには外部ライブラリの依存関係があり、ビルドにはwafスクリプトを使用しています - C、C++。 静的にリンクされているすべての依存ライブラリを持つ静的ライブラリを構築しようとしています。例えば、私は、動的共有オブジェクトを構築するために、これを使用します。 bld.program(features = 'c cxx cxxshlib' , target = 'pro

    7

    2答えて

    私は最近新しいNS3モジュールを構築しています。私のコードでは、C++11 (c++0x)の新機能を使用して、waf構成システムにgccフラグ(CXXFLAGS)"-std=c++0x"を追加したいと思います。 私はこれを試しました:CXXFLAGS="-std=c++0x" waf configure、それを構築します。しかし、ipv4-addressなどの既存のモジュールのいくつかはc++11

    1

    1答えて

    NS3というネットワークシミュレータに関するクエリです。 「MyProgram」というプログラムをビルドするときに共有ライブラリをリンクしたいとします。 WAFでこれを行うにはどうすればよいですか?私は 'examples/thesis'というディレクトリに 'MyProgram'を入れ、wscriptを作成しました。私はまた、 'MyProgram'に必要なファイルをスクラッチディレクトリに入れ

    2

    1答えて

    コードをあまりにも掘り下げてPythonのロギングモジュール(これはwafが使用しているものと思われる)について学ぶ前に、誰かがこの質問に対する素早い答えを知っているかどうかわかりました。私は自分のコンソール/端末上のビルドからの出力を表示したいだけでなく、それをファイルに記録させたいのです。私は(残念なことに)Windows環境では、私はむしろそれは素晴らしい色のテキストを失うので、mteeを使

    0

    1答えて

    wafビルドシステムでvalaライブラリ(私が書いた)を使ってvalaアプリケーションをコンパイルしたいと思います。私は実際にこのコマンドを使用して、それをコンパイルすることができる午前 : valac -X -I/usr/local/include/ofde-1.0/ -X -lofde -o ofde-terminal src/* /usr/local/share/vala/vapi/ofde

    1

    2答えて

    私はmakeで魔法のシンボルを調べるのにうんざりして、wafを試してみることに決めました。 私は電子ブックを作るために口径を使用しようとしていると私は、ファイルを取り込んでのWScriptを作成したいのですが、そのファイルが含まれるいくつかの引数を指定してプログラムを実行し、出力を生成します。 Wafは、入力ファイルが出力よりも新しい場合にのみ構築する必要があります。 はメイクでは、私はこのような

    0

    1答えて

    私は、NS-3フォルダ内のコマンド./wafを使用してNS-3を構築しようとしています が、それは私にこの与える:私は何をし把握カント Waf: Entering directory `/home/mptcp/build' Waf: Leaving directory `/home/mptcp/build' source not found: 'model/mp-tcp-

    5

    3答えて

    wscriptへのインクルードパスを追加するにはどうしたらいいですか? 私は同じように、私は任意のCPPファイルあたりに含めるしたいフォルダからそのファイルを宣言することができます知っている: def build(bld): bld(features='c cxx cxxprogram', includes='include', source='main.cpp'